Baseline Characteristics (n = 134).
Female Sex - No. (%) | 74 (55) |
Age mean - yr | 71 ± 10 |
Active smoking - no./total no. (%) a | 13/100 (13) |
Dyspnea mean - MRC score | 3.7 ± 0.9 |
Baseline medication - no./total no. (%) a | |
Opioids | 108/134 (80) |
Bronchodilators | 89/127 (70) |
Benzodiazepine | 69/121 (57) |
Diuretics | 38/120 (32) |
Diagnosis - no. (%) | |
Lung cancer | 99 (74) |
Non-lung cancer | 28 (21) |
Undetermined | 2 (1) |
Other | 5 (4) |
Prescriber - no./total no. (%) a | |
Specialists | 81/133 (61) |
General practitioners | 52/133 (39) |
Prescription context - no./total no. (%) a | |
Hospital discharge | 54/108 (50) |
Ambulatory | 54/108 (50) |
Oxygen flow - liters per minute | 2.3 ± 0.9 |
Met prescription criteria - no. (%) | |
Yes | 76 (57) |
No | 25 (19) |
Undetermined | 33 (24) |
aData not available for all patients; Plus–minus values are means ± standard deviations.
